Washington Capitals forward Alex Ovechkin gave a pre-defense of his scientific dissertation in front of the Federal Scientific Center for Physical Culture and Sports under the Ministry of Sports of the Russian Federation earlier today, and was unanimously recommended for a public defense.
Ovechkin wrote his thesis on a comparative analysis of technical and tactical training for teams in North America and Russia.
If Ovechkin is successful in his defense, he will become a candidate for his PhD in pedagogical sciences.
